http://money.cnn.com/2009/03/26/news/companies/gm_buyouts/index.htm?postversion=2009032613 Quotes from this CNN article, "More than 90% of those taking the package are eligible for retirement and will receive full pension and health care coverage, in addition to the buyout package, which includes $20,000 in cash and a $25,000 voucher towards the purchase of a GM car in most cases."
Isn't GM taking tax payer bailout money? People were outraged at AIG bosses getting big money.
But be a unionized auto worker who's company is taking bailout money you get healh care and retirement for life, $20,000 cash and a voucher for a new car and no one in government cares
I thought the pension and healthcare was what was killing GM...now they give more of it away?
